Last MLB2K game with zone hitting?

Was it 2K7, 2K8 or 2K9? Thinking of picking up the 360 version of whichever one it was. Thanks.

Re: Last MLB2K game with zone hitting?

None of them had zone hitting. 2K5 was the last one that had it (it was called True Aim).

2K9 had an analog cursor, but I don't know how good the option is. I never really played that game outside of the demo.

Re: Last MLB2K game with zone hitting?

The analog cursor was just for predicting location pre-pitch. In 2K8 its size was affected by the hitter and the count. If you hit a ball in the zone you predicted, you would get a power boost. In 2K9, they kept the mechanic, but cursor remained the same size regardless.

2K9 was the game in which VC broke a ton of the good things Kush had begun in 2K8. Most notable was the moving from three to two steps in pitching.

It took a couple of years before VC's vision began to be realized.

You're talking about something else that I'm talking about. That's the hitter's eye. As I already said, the last game to have true zone hitting was 2K5.

2K1, 2K5, and 2K9 had available analog cursor options (2K1 was required, actually). 2K2, 2K3, and 2K4 had digital cursor hitting options. But these aren't zone. Only 2K4 and 2K5 had zone hitting.

Jon Miller and Joe Morgan were from 2K5 to 2K8 (Rex Hudler was with Miller in 2K4). Gary Thorne, John Kruk and Steve Phillips jumped on in 2K9.

RTP is Real Time Presentation. It was the first time a sports video game introduced exactly what I wanted to see: no cut-scenes. Everything is organic as the camera would change around. The Show adopted it in 2011, I believe. I still think both games needed to do a lot more with it though, but The Show improved on it this year in some ways while pulling back a little in other ways.
